TECNOLOGÍA, INTERNET, JUEGOS

Los mejores libros de informática

Los mejores libros de informática

By ypaolavc

Si te llama la atención todo lo que tiene que ver con la informática y la programación, hoy es tu día de suerte, ya que, vamos a hablar sobre los mejores libros de informática, veamos de qué se trata.

Los mejores libros de informática

Entender cómo funcionan los ordenadores, o cómo se escribe un algoritmo, es un proceso minucioso pero interesante. Ahora, si estás encaminado por este medio, es importante que tengas presente algunos de los mejores libros para todo este mundo.

Entonces, empecemos a hablar de los libros de programación informática:

Code: The Hidden Language of Computer Hardware and Software

Es un libro de Charles Petzold, donde te explica cómo funciona un ordenador. Ya sabes, muchas veces la gente piensa que el monitor es el ordenador, lo que es un gran error. Así que, este libro habla de todos los chips y las puertas, y va desde un nivel muy bajo hasta un nivel superior. Hace que uses tu imaginación para construir virtualmente un ordenador.

En caso de que no quieras aprender a programar pero sí quieras aprender qué es un ordenador y un poco de historia, este es un libro muy bueno. Va desde los chips que componen el ordenador, hasta los periféricos como la pantalla y el teclado.

Clean Code

Libro escrito por Robert C. Martin, donde tenemos que su subtítulo es A Handbook of Agile Software Craftsmanship. Este libro va a mostrarte cómo escribir código que sea legible por ti mismo en el futuro, o por otra persona.

Entonces, el autor lo escribió de una manera muy accesible, de hecho, comienza con lo más básico, que es cómo nombrar los objetos en tu código. Recuerda, cuando estás programando, trabajas con objetos todo el tiempo; así que, para que tu código sea legible, necesitas usar nombres adecuados para tus variables.

Code Complete: A Practical Handbook of Software Construction

Steve McConnell se extiende en su libro, ya que, es bastante largo y profundiza más que los anteriores. Aquí tendrás ejemplos de Java y en varios lenguajes diferentes, donde se enfatiza que los conceptos que enseña no son específicos del lenguaje y deberían ser aplicables a cualquier lenguaje.

Algorithms,

De Robert Sedgewick y Kevin Wayne. Siendo un libro exhaustivo sobre algoritmos y presenta algunos algoritmos muy básicos, utilizando Java. Además, todos los algoritmos que ves en el libro también están implementados en Java, así que si quieres ejecutarlos, puedes copiar el código y ejecutarlo tú mismo.

Types and Programming Languages

Benjamin C. Pierce, profundiza en la teoría matemática que hay detrás de la programación informática, lo que lo hace bastante avanzado. Trata sobre el diseño de lenguajes de programación. La mejor manera de explicarlo es establecer un paralelismo entre el mundo físico y los lenguajes de programación.

Como te das cuenta, tener a la manos estos cinco libros te ayudarán bastante a la hora de incursionar en todo este medio de la informática. Ya lo sabes, ¡aprovéchalos!

Syrus
A %d blogueros les gusta esto: